Output 31c4354d8c78a1dad09952786690c1313cc6ceaaed74f664536f74a0f45f10ae:315

value
262144
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 741bf2fe3adb302391dd3f7ef6a5f355804453512b166d7ee9a68894ef11c10b
address
bc1pwsdl9l36mvcz8ywa8al0df0n2kqyg5639vtx6lhf56yffmc3cy9syxd62n
transaction
31c4354d8c78a1dad09952786690c1313cc6ceaaed74f664536f74a0f45f10ae
confirmations
27670
spent
true